Filling out the IRS CT-2 form correctly is essential for reporting railroad retirement taxes. This guide provides a clear, step-by-step approach to ensure users can complete the form accurately and efficiently.
Follow the steps to fill out the IRS CT-2 online successfully.
-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
- Enter the employee representative's name, address, and social security number at the top of the form, along with the name of the organization they represent.
- Indicate the quarter covered by the return by writing the specific months and year.
- For line 1, calculate the taxable compensation paid during the quarter subject to Tier 1 tax. Multiply the total amount by 12.4% (0.124) and enter it in the designated field.
- For line 2, calculate the taxable compensation subject to Tier 1 Medicare tax by multiplying the compensation amount by 2.9% (0.029) and entering the result.
- For line 3, determine the taxable compensation subject to the Tier 1 Additional Medicare Tax by multiplying the applicable compensation over $200,000 by 0.9% (0.009) and enter the total.
- For line 4, calculate the taxable compensation paid during the quarter subject to Tier 2 tax. Multiply this amount by 13.1% (0.131) and enter the result.
- If applicable, on line 5, enter any credit for overpayment of tax along with an attached explanation.
- Complete line 6 by adding the amounts from lines 1 through 4 and subtracting the credit from line 5.
- Ensure the form is signed by the employee representative or their authorized agent, indicating the date of signing.

Where to file CT-2?
Form CT-2 contains two copies. Be sure to make an additional copy of Form CT-2 for your records. Send both the ORIGINAL and DUPLICATE to the Department of the Treasury, Internal Revenue Service Center, Kansas City, MO 64999-0049.
